Oyo State Education Ministry Honors Pathbuilders Student, Oladokun Christiana — 2nd Overall Winner of 65th Independence Essay Competition

*Pathbuilders International School, Ipapo, Receives Representatives from Oyo State Ministry of Education to Celebrate Oladokun Christiana — 2nd Overall Best Winner in the 65th Independence Essay Competition*

By Folarin

Tuesday, October 14, 2025, marked a significant milestone in the history of the Ipapo community as representatives from the Oyo State Ministry of Education paid a courtesy visit to Pathbuilders International School, Ipapo, to celebrate Oladokun Christiana Marvelous, who emerged as the Second Overall Best Winner in the recently concluded 65th Independence Day Essay Competition held at the Ministry of Education, Secretariat, Ibadan, on September 29, 2025.

Oladokun Christiana Marvelous, a Basic Four(4) pupil of Pathbuilders International School, represented the Kajola Zonal Educational District, which covers Iseyin, Kajola, Iwajowa, and Itesiwaju Local Government Areas. Her impressive performance earned her the 2nd position statewide.

Speaking during the visit, Mrs. Jose M. F., the Permanent Secretary for the Kajola Inspectorate, commended Christiana for her outstanding performance, which brought honor to the Kajola Zonal Educational Inspectorate. She also appreciated the proprietor , educators, PTA executive, headmistress,director and the teachers of Pathbuilders International School, Ipapo, for their dedication and commitment to nurturing academic excellence among pupils.

The achievement of Christiana received wide commendation during the Association of Primary School Head Teachers (AOPSHON) meeting held on Thursday, October 9, 2025, at the School Board Office, Otu. The meeting, attended by the Local Inspector of Education (L.I.E.) for Itesiwaju Local Government, Mr. Popoola O. S., and officers from Itesiwaju LGUBEA led by Hon. Mrs. Akinleye B. A., applauded the school for making Itesiwaju Local Government one of the best-performing councils in the state in the area of education.
In her remarks, Mrs. Balogun, Chairperson of Itesiwaju LGUBEA AOPSHON, urged parents to continue supporting schools in their communities to ensure more remarkable achievements like this.

Christina received a plaque of honor as the 2nd Best Performing Pupil, alongside other winners from different zones. Anjola Lawal (Zone 2) won the 1st Overall Best Award, while Joseph Titus (Ibarapa Zone) clinched the 3rd position. The awards were presented on October 1, 2025, at Adamasingba Stadium, Ibadan, by the Honourable Commissioner for Education, Science and Technology, Oyo State, Mr. Emmanuel Olusegun Olayiwola.

During the AOPSHON meeting, Mr. Popoola O. S., the L.I.E. for Itesiwaju Local Government, announced that His Excellency, Governor Seyi Makinde, plans to organize a special retreat and dinner for the competition winners, with details to be communicated to Pathbuilders International School, Ipapo, and other concerned authorities soon.

Among the dignitaries who visited Pathbuilders International School, Ipapo, to celebrate Christiana’ outstanding performance were Mr. Abideen R. A. and Mr. Bamigbala S. G. from the Kajola Zonal Educational Inspectorate.
